The Smolensk region's agricultural sector is performing well, achieving full self-sufficiency in grain, potatoes, and meat, with a surplus in egg production. Specifically, grain self-sufficiency is at 139.6%, potatoes at 100.5%, meat at 112.0%, and egg production exceeds needs by 45.5%. However, the region is less self-sufficient in vegetables and milk, at 73.4% and 70.5% respectively. This high level of self-sufficiency enhances food security and minimizes dependence on imports.
